1,4-Diamino anthraquinone synthesis

9synthesis methods
1,4-Diaminoanthraquinone is prepared by hydroxyl replacement from 1,4-dihydroxyanthraquinone via the 2,3-dihydro compound and subsequent oxidation of the intermediate 2,3-dihydro-1,4- diaminoanthraquinone .

Reaction Conditions:

with sodium hydroxide;hydrazine hydrate in water

Steps:

10 EXAMPLE 10
EXAMPLE 10 14 Parts of 1-amino-4-nitro-anthraquinone, 100 parts of dimethyl sulphoxide, 100 parts of water and 7 parts of hydrazine hydrate are mixed and stirred at 40°. The mixture is gradually heated to 60° over the course of 50 minutes. The pH of the reaction mass is subsequently adjusted to 9-10 by the addition of 2.7 parts of 30% aqueous sodium hydroxide solution. The reaction mass is subsequently stirred at 70° over the course of 4 hours until no starting material can be detected according to chromatography. The reaction mass is poured into 800 parts of water. The precipitate is filtered off, washed with water until the filtrate is neutral and colourless, and then dried. 11 Parts of 1,4-diamino-anthraquinone, having a M.P. of 258°-260°, are obtained.
